In-Depth Analysis

The second season of 'Owning Manhattan' delves deeper into the personal and professional lives of the real estate agents at SERHANT. Ryan Serhant's ambition sets the tone, pushing his team to new heights while testing their loyalty and friendships.

**Key storylines include:**

  • **Agent Rivalries:** The competition for prime listings and Serhant's approval creates tension, particularly between Chloe Tucker Caine and Jade Shenker. Jessica Markowski acknowledges past 'pot-stirring' but aims to mend relationships while securing deals.
  • **Expansion to Miami:** The move to Miami introduces new challenges and opportunities, requiring agents to adapt to a different market and face new competitors. Nile Lundgren's Spanish fluency becomes an asset in this new territory.
  • **Personal and Professional Balance:** The agents juggle demanding careers with personal lives, navigating relationships, family obligations, and personal ambitions. Chloe Tucker Caine returns from maternity leave, while Jade Shenker navigates a divorce.

**Data and Trends:** SERHANT. has expanded to eight states and amassed over 8 million social media followers, demonstrating the power of marketing and personal branding in real estate.

FAQ

Where can I watch Owning Manhattan Season 2?

Owning Manhattan Season 2 is available to stream on Netflix.

Who are the main agents featured in Season 2?

The season features Ryan Serhant, Chloe Tucker Caine, Jade Shenker, Nile Lundgren, Jordan March, Jessica Taylor, Jordan Hurt, Genesis Suero, Jess Markowski, Tricia Lee, Peter Zaitzeff, and Jeffrey St. Arromand.

What is the main conflict in Season 2?

The main conflict revolves around competition for high-end listings and Ryan Serhant's favor, leading to rivalries and shifting alliances among the agents.
